On Tue, 6 Jan 2004, UnderLord wrote:

> Hello all,
> 
>     I just made a tiny module (which is a small hack of the MIRROR module)
> and I don't
> know how to compile it properly. The Netfilter hacking documentation does
> not refer to this and
> the Makefile refers to a main Makefile but I can't figure out which one.
> That's why I'm asking your help here.

See the gcc line when you compile kernel modules for your kernel. Then 
copy the options and call gcc manually for compiling your module.
